What is it?
Lightspeed Panel is a company that ask you to carry out specific surveys for points. They send you a lot of surveys and you can also complete their mini polls and quick match surveys.
The surveys do vary quite a lot, on day you could be asked questions about cleaning products and the next it could be about bank accounts.
How to sign up?
http://uk.lightspeedpanel.com/ and fill in the short form for the site. Simple!
The Surveys
Quick Match Surveys - The survey is just a couple of questions about a certain subject to see if you would be right for an upcoming survey. You get entries to a prize draw which as yet I've never won but we live in hope.
Mini Polls - These are one question to see how you compare to others. They are also very varied and for each one you complete you get 5 entries to the prize draw.
Surveys - These are the most important in my opinion. They are surveys which tend to last about 20-30 minutes. There are different points for each survey and from the ones I've completed the points range from 50 - 2500 points.
At the end of each survey you are asked how enjoyable you thought it was. How you found the survey e.g. shorter than expected, too repetitive. And also how you feel about doing future surveys.
What are the points for?
The points go into your points account where they are stored until you redeem them. You can go here as much as you want to check your balance and also redeem them for vouchers or for moneys to be put into your PayPal account.
I will warn you that you do need more points for money to be put into PayPal than you need for Amazon vouchers. There is a huge list of places which you can choose to get vouchers for. I have only ever redeemed money for PayPal or Amazon vouchers.
How many points for money;
For Amazon points you will need 550 points for £5 voucher
For PayPal you will need 575 points for £5
How long does it take to redeem?
Once you have requested the vouchers it is sent to your email account pretty much straight away. You get an electronic voucher that you input into your Amazon account. Very simple.
It's a bit longer for money to go into PayPal though. It took me over a week to get the money into my account which isn't too long but if you're expecting it straight away like I first did then you'll be disappointed.
How do you know when you have a survey to complete?
Luckily Lightspeed send you an email to let you know when there's a survey available.

The Down Sides
There are a couple of little things that stop this site from being perfect.
1. Some of the surveys you take part in are not for you. You answer a few questions and then all of a sudden you get a message coming up to say quotas are now full for this survey.
2. The other problem I found was sometimes you can't access the survey and it comes up with a screen with an error in several different languages. There is an email address to contact if you have any problems but instead of fixing the problem they just email back and say there's nothing they can do and you won't be able to take part this time.
3. My last issue is the fact that you can't access a survey if you have previously started it and not completed it. So you start a survey and your wireless disconnects bringing you up with a page cannot be displayed screen. Well unfortunately that means you can't finish it and you won't get your points.
